                I'll take a crack at the Top 4 seeds contention since Todd's thread seems to have died:

                BU clinches 1st with 1 pt, can only be as low as 2cnd seed co-champ with a loss.

                BC clinches 2cnd with 1 pt and could be #1 seed co-champ with a win and a BU loss. Can only go as low as 4th if they lose and PC and UML both win.

                PC clinches 2nd with a win combined with a BC loss. A win with a BC tie puts them at 3rd. 1 pt clinches at least a bye. They could still be 5th with a loss combined with an NU win and a UML tie or win.

                UML clinches 2nd with a win combined with a BC loss and a PC loss or tie. UML will be 3rd with a win combined with a BC loss and a PC win. UML earns at least 4th place with a tie, 3rd place with a tie combined with a PC loss. If UML loses, the highest they could finish would be 4th. The lowest they could finish would be 5th and only if NU beats BU.

                NU can be 3rd with a win if both PC and UML loses. They would be 4th with a win and a loss by either UML or PC. No way NU can get a bye with a tie or loss.

                With their losses last night, ND and VT were knocked out of bye contention but both are guaranteed home playoff series.
